Like most other reptiles, crocodilians are ectotherms or 'chilly-blooded'. They are discovered largely in The nice and cozy and tropical parts of the Americas, Africa, Asia, and Oceania, normally occupying freshwater habitats, while some can reside in saline environments and in some cases swim out to sea. Crocodilians Have a very largely carnivorous diet regime; some species similar to the gharial are specialised feeders while others, such as the saltwater crocodile, have generalized meal plans.
Nile crocodile seeking to swallow an enormous Tilapia in Kruger National Park, South Africa Considering the fact that they feed by grabbing and holding on to their prey, they've got progressed sharp tooth for piercing and Keeping onto flesh, and potent muscles to shut the jaws and hold them shut. The tooth usually are not nicely-suited to tearing flesh off of huge prey merchandise as are classified as the dentition and claws of many mammalian carnivores, the hooked expenditures and talons of raptorial birds, or the serrated teeth of sharks. Having said that, This can be an advantage instead of a drawback to the crocodile Considering that the Homes website in the enamel allow for it to carry on to prey with the minimum risk with the prey animal escaping.

A crocodile's jaws can implement 3,seven-hundred lbs of pressure for every square inch, As outlined by Countrywide Geographic. Consequently they are able to bite via a human arm or simply a leg without having dilemma.
Crocodiles are mostly nocturnal hunters and also have excellent night eyesight. Their sense of odor and Listening to are extremely well formulated.
